Latest Patents
Klaus Muessler's latest patents include a "Trailer Maneuvering Drive" and a "Maneuvering Drive with Smart Central Unit." The Trailer Maneuvering Drive features a fastening device, a carrier, a drive motor, and a drive roller. This innovative design allows for easy attachment to trailers and includes a brushless electric motor with an external rotor for efficient operation. The Maneuvering Drive with Smart Central Unit incorporates a central unit and multiple drive units that control the trailer's wheels. Each drive unit is equipped with a checking module to ensure that drive specifications can be met, providing feedback to the central unit when necessary.
